The 1965 Indo-Pak war was a landmark conflict. Pakistan gambled desperately to grab J&K by force and failed. It launched Op Gibraltar to start a revolt in Jammu & Kashmir which backfired. Pak then launched an all-out attack in the Chhamb sector to cut off the state of J&K. India hit back hard with major counter-offensives in the Lahore & Sialkot sectors which forced Pak to recoil. The war saw some of the biggest tanks to tank engagements after the Second World War, and also fierce air combat. The much famed assaulting Pakistani armored division was trapped and destroyed. Pakistan lost the war. The victory was paved by the heroism and gallantry of India's warriors - sung and unsung!
